**What your day-to-day looks like**
As a Lead Ramp Agent (Station Attendant), you will be managing baggage and freight, plus operating a variety of equipment. You are a working member of the team and will provide guidance, coaching and assistance to Ramp Agents (Station Attendants), so that company standards are met and consistently always applied to ensure safety & optimal customer service, as well as on-time performance. You will also be:
- Responsible for the safe and efficient on-loading and off-loading cargo and passenger baggage \ Preparing aircraft for arrival and departure.
- Effectively communicate and coordinate crew and operational flight activities with all stake holders
- Marshalling or towing aircraft to gate positions for passenger boarding and deplaning
- On-loading and off-loading cargo and passenger baggage \ Preparing aircraft for arrival and departure.
- Driving and operating aircraft servicing vehicles and equipment
- Marshalling or towing aircraft to gate positions for passenger boarding and deplaning
- Ensure compliance with established corporate uniform and safety equipment standards
